diff --git a/Dynamic-Programming/NumberOfSubsetEqualToGivenSum.js b/Dynamic-Programming/NumberOfSubsetEqualToGivenSum.js new file mode 100644 index 000000000..f45d06985 --- /dev/null +++ b/Dynamic-Programming/NumberOfSubsetEqualToGivenSum.js @@ -0,0 +1,32 @@ +/* +Given an array of non-negative integers and a value sum, +determine the total number of the subset with sum +equal to the given sum. +*/ +/* + Given solution is O(n*sum) Time complexity and O(sum) Space complexity +*/ +function NumberOfSubsetSum (array, sum) { + const dp = [] // create an dp array where dp[i] denote number of subset with sum equal to i + for (let i = 1; i <= sum; i++) { + dp[i] = 0 + } + dp[0] = 1 // since sum equal to 0 is always possible with no element in subset + + for (let i = 0; i < array.length; i++) { + for (let j = sum; j >= array[i]; j--) { + if (j - array[i] >= 0) { + dp[j] += dp[j - array[i]] + } + } + } + return dp[sum] +} + +function main () { + const array = [1, 1, 2, 2, 3, 1, 1] + const sum = 4 + const result = NumberOfSubsetSum(array, sum) + console.log(result) +} +main()
